Amazon has reduced the price of its Fire TV Stick 4K Max to £49.99, down from £69.99, marking the lowest price since the retailer's spring sale. The streaming device, described as Amazon's 'most powerful' stick, offers 4K Ultra HD streaming with support for Dolby Vision, HDR10+, and Dolby Atmos audio.

The Fire TV Stick 4K Max includes 16GB of storage, double that of other models, and supports Wi-Fi 6E for smoother streaming even with multiple devices connected. It comes with an Alexa Voice Remote for hands-free control of compatible smart home devices.

Amazon customers have given the device over 6,000 five-star ratings, calling it a 'game-changer' for streaming. One user praised the 'crystal clear' picture quality and responsive performance, while another noted the remote feels 'flimsy' despite the stick being 'brilliant'.

For a budget option, the Fire TV Stick Lite is available for £21.99, down from £34.99, offering Full HD streaming and Alexa built-in, though its remote lacks TV volume and power controls. Competitors such as the Roku Streaming Stick 4K (£39.99) and Google Chromecast HD (£37.99) are also discounted at Currys.
